    1. I'm mid-travel 4x4 and SOA and most likely will stay unless at some point a used TC +2 pops up down the road. A 14" shock will suit me just fine for Mid travel and cope with a 2+ kit if that time ever comes. 2. Caging is expensive and I have to cut into the bed, which allows dirt and dust to break into my otherwise dust-proof sleeping area (6-foot bed + shell). Depends on what you intend to do. If @reece54 intends on going 3.5 over or any of the XLT kits, then by all means, spring for the cage and 16s for spring under. Gotta go big or go home at that point.

    For me I've put my max at a 2+ kit, with stock fenders, and no cage.
